About Roberto Buizza

Roberto Buizza is a scholar working on Atmospheric Science, Global and Planetary Change, Environmental Engineering, Oceanography and Water Science and Technology, having authored 143 papers that have together received 10.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Meteorological Phenomena and Simulations (104 papers), Climate variability and models (90 papers), Atmospheric and Environmental Gas Dynamics (21 papers), Tropical and Extratropical Cyclones Research (19 papers), Precipitation Measurement and Analysis (16 papers), Wind and Air Flow Studies (12 papers), Hydrology and Drought Analysis (11 papers) and Hydrology and Watershed Management Studies (10 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Atmospheric Science (8.3k citations), Global and Planetary Change (8.3k citations), Environmental Engineering (1.4k citations), Oceanography (1.1k citations) and Water Science and Technology (1.1k citations). Roberto Buizza has collaborated with scholars based in United Kingdom, Italy and United States. Frequent co-authors include T. N. Palmer, Franco Molteni, James W. Taylor, Thomas I. Petroliagis, Martin Leutbecher, Jan Barkmeijer, Ronald Gelaro, A. Montani, Yuejian Zhu and P. L. Houtekamer. Their work appears in journals such as Quarterly Journal of the Royal Meteorological Society, Monthly Weather Review, Journal of the Atmospheric Sciences, Weather and Forecasting and Atmospheric Science Letters.
